Aluminium windows
Before you make a decision, you should consider a few factors. The first thing to think about is the type of window you'd like. There are a variety of styles available, including uPVC and aluminium windows. The one that is more durable is more resistant to weather conditions, so it's the best option for those who reside in an area that has harsh weather conditions.
Aluminium windows are also available in a range of colours, so you can choose the right one for your home. Powder coating is a method that allows homeowners to create a unique appearance by coloring aluminum surfaces. Before the aluminium is coated with powder, it's washed to remove any dirt or contaminants. Then, it's heated in an oven to activate the powder and set the finish. This is essential for the durability and longevity of the final product.

Residence 9 windows
The Residence 9 collection is premium timber effect uPVC windows created to resemble traditional flush sash hardwood windows. These attractively accurate designs make them the ideal replacement for older homes and are especially popular in conservation areas. Planning authorities and homeowners both welcome the 19th-century flush-sash replicas. They require almost no maintenance unlike wooden windows. They don't swell, warp or flake and they won't require sanding or painting.
